CMS Quality Ratings

Overall Rating

Composite score combining quality measures and patient survey results.

Quality of Care

Based on the CMS Hospice Care Index — 10 operational quality indicators including visits near death, nursing minutes, and care transitions.

Patient Satisfaction

CAHPS Hospice Survey — family caregivers rate communication, symptom management, respect, and overall experience.

Quality of Care derived from CMS Hospice Care Index (dataset 252m-zfp9). Patient Satisfaction from CMS CAHPS Survey (dataset gxki-hrr8). Overall is the equally-weighted average of both. All source data published by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services.

Quality Performance Summary

This provider holds an overall rating of 5 out of 5 stars. They earned a perfect 5-star rating for their Quality of Care, based on the CMS Hospice Care Index. They also received a 3-star rating for Patient Satisfaction from the CAHPS Hospice Survey.

What to Ask When Choosing a Hospice Provider

Choosing a hospice provider is a big decision. You should ask questions to find the best fit. Here are a few things to consider:

  • How quickly can your team respond if we have an emergency at night?
  • What specific services do you offer to support grieving family members?
  • How often will a nurse or aide visit our home each week?
  • Can you explain how your team manages pain and other difficult symptoms?

Take your time to talk with the staff. Listen to your gut feelings during these talks. It is okay to ask for more information if you are unsure. You deserve to feel confident in the care your loved one receives. A good provider will be happy to answer all your questions. They should make you feel supported and heard throughout the process.
